Overview
- Multiple outlets on October 5 relayed NeoGAF leaker SneakersSO’s claim that plans for a 2026 manufacturing run and a likely 2027 next‑gen Xbox launch are now up in the air.
- The reported strategy would emphasize publishing across platforms and make Game Pass the entry point for xCloud, following a recent 50% price increase and with further hikes suggested.
- The leak alleges some retailers have begun pulling Xbox Series X|S stock, citing Costco as an example, though broader retail changes have not been confirmed.
- The insider also claims another major round of Xbox layoffs is expected in Q1 2026.
- The rumor’s credibility is discussed due to The Verge’s Tom Warren saying the source "knows a lot" internally, even as the report conflicts with Microsoft’s public hardware assurances and its multi‑year AMD co‑engineering deal.
